Banana Bread Recipe Using Yeast Bread Machine

Banana Bread Recipe Using Yeast Bread Machine

Banana bread is one of the most loved baked goods for breakfast, snack, or dessert. It is a classic treat that has been enjoyed for generations. If you have a bread machine and some ripe bananas, you can make a delicious, moist, and fluffy banana bread using yeast. Here is a step-by-step guide on how to do it.

Ingredients

Banana Bread Ingredients

Before starting, make sure you have the following ingredients:

  • 3 ripe bananas, mashed
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 teaspoons active dry yeast
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 eggs, beaten
  • 1/2 cup warm water
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

Follow these simple steps to make your banana bread:

  1. Mash the bananas in a bowl and set them aside.
  2. In your bread machine, combine the flour, sugar, yeast, and salt. Give it a quick stir to combine.
  3. Add the melted butter, beaten eggs, warm water, vanilla extract, and mashed bananas. Mix the ingredients using the bread machine's dough setting for about 10 minutes.
  4. After the dough is mixed, remove it from the bread machine and place it in a greased bread pan. Cover it with a clean towel and let it rise in a warm place for about an hour.
  5. Once the dough has risen, preheat your oven to 350°F. Bake your bread for about 45 to 50 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  6. Remove the bread from the oven and let it cool in the pan for about 10 minutes before removing it from the pan and placing it on a cooling rack.
  7. Slice and serve your banana bread warm or at room temperature.

Tips

Banana Bread Tips

To ensure your banana bread turns out perfectly, keep the following tips in mind:

  • Use ripe bananas. The riper the bananas, the more flavor and sweetness they will add to your bread.
  • Don't overmix the dough. Once the ingredients are combined, stop mixing to avoid tough bread.
  • Let the dough rise in a warm place. Yeast needs warmth to activate and make the dough rise.
  • Grease your bread pan well to prevent the bread from sticking.
  • Store leftover bread in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days or in the fridge for up to a week.
